Transaction 861bfd86a4e4a95233bae0af2f3ad94ca2c32e234c5fd841f8544f70f57ea246

1 Input
2 Outputs
  • 861bfd86a4e4a95233bae0af2f3ad94ca2c32e234c5fd841f8544f70f57ea246:0
  • value  640800
    address  191EggYpwNnCXU8BEfrmHwMuTWXfe9kVZX
  • 861bfd86a4e4a95233bae0af2f3ad94ca2c32e234c5fd841f8544f70f57ea246:1
  • value  660630
    address  18u1fRKkFUtkCZQJvor3u5uAPH49k6nEZR